Packaging firm Zeus buys UK group to bring sales to €560m

- CAOIMHE GORDON

Irish packaging firm Zeus has acquired UK company Weedon Group for an undisclose­d sum.

Weedon Group, which is based in Manchester and Staffordsh­ire, is a manufactur­er of corrugated packaging. It employs over 250 people, with annual revenues of around £30m.

It produces packaging for e-commerce, retail, point-of-sale displays and industrial transit.

Zeus reported that the deal will bring its annual sales up to around €560m.

The company was targeting revenues of €500m last year.

The purchase of the Weedon Group also forms part of the Irish company’s strategy to move away from plastic-based production.

“Our investment strategy is also focusing on paper-based solutions over traditiona­l plastic-based production,” Zeus group chief executive Keith Ockenden said.

“We now have robust in-house capabiliti­es along the entire paper supply chain, from raw material processing to manufactur­ing, right through to distributi­on and retail.”

Weedon Group managing director John Weedon said that the combined business will offer a “strong, independen­t alternativ­e” for those looking for packaging.

“When taking the decision to sell the business, it was important we aligned with a business looking to invest and grow in the paper and corrugated sector,” he said.

“Zeus has demonstrat­ed a commitment to the provision of complete, sustainabl­e packaging solutions for businesses along with added value services and continuous improvemen­t principles that look to assist supply chain efficiency.”

The purchase of the UK group is the latest acquisitio­n by Zeus, which has headquarte­rs in Dublin. Last year, the group, founded over 25 years ago, purchased four businesses.

These included the purchase last July of NIPS Ordnungssy­steme GmbH, a packaging solutions firm based in Germany. It also acquired Italian paper firm Cima Paper, as well as Northern Irish print and packaging business James Hamilton Group, last June.

In February 2023, it acquired Polish packaging materials and distributi­on group Polpack.

Zeus has operations in 58 locations across the world, employing 1,300 people in 38 countries.

Last year, it also opened a logistics facility in Watergrass­hill in Cork, creating 40 jobs at the site.

The group has grown at an average rate of 22pc since 2018, it reported.
